Hi Team, when using a graphical display mode, would it be possible to use 2 different scales? For example, when displaying "Usage" metrics, 2 SKUs might have massive swings in quantity (think amount of GB-Mo for TimedStorage SKU and amount of Tier2 Requests for an S3 bucket). This creates graphs that are difficult to interpret if you want to analyse 2 SKUs at the same time. Other data viz platforms solve this by adopting 2 different scales (one referenced on the right side of the graph, the other on the left side of the graph). Would it be possible for cloud analytics?
